"What is growth anyway? Can one talk about positive growth in childhood, neutral growth in maturity, and negative growth in old age?" Our goal is to help promote normal positive growth in infants and children. To achieve this, we must be cognizant of the morphologic changes of both normal and abnormal bone formation as they are reflected in the radiographic image of the skeleton. The knowledge of the various causes and the pathophysiologic mechanisms of the disturbances of bone growth and development allows us to recognize the early radiographic manifestations. Endocrine and metabolic disorders affect the whole skeleton, but the early changes are best seen in the distal ends of the femurs, where growth rate is most rapid. In skeletal infections and in some vascular injuries two-or three-phase bone scintigraphy supercedes radiography early in the course of the disease. MRI has proved to be very helpful in the early detection of avascular bone necrosis, osteomyelitis, and tumor. Some benign bone tumors and many bone dysplasias have distinct and diagnostic radiographic findings that may preclude further studies. In constitutional diseases of bone, including chromosomal aberrations, skeletal surveys of the patient and all family members together with biochemical and cytogenetic studies are essential for both diagnosis and genetic counseling. Our role is to perform the least invasive and most informative diagnostic imaging modalities that corroborate the biochemical and histologic findings to establish the definitive diagnosis. Unrecognized, misdiagnosed, or improperly treated disturbance of bone growth can result in permanent deformity usually associated with disability.  相似文献

D J Oh  M A Dichter 《Neuroscience》1992,49(3):571-576
The basic characteristics of desensitization of the GABAA receptor were investigated in cultured rat hippocampal neurons (three days to four weeks in vitro) using whole cell patch clamp techniques. GABA at 10-500 microM was perfused on to neurons for 30 or 60 s, with 60 s intervals of wash with control bath solution between perfusions. Desensitization, evaluated by peak-to-plateau ratio and time constants of current decay (tau), was dose-dependent and culture age-dependent. Desensitization was observed as early as three days in culture, the earliest time tested. At all ages, higher concentrations of GABA induced both larger and faster desensitization. Desensitization was markedly voltage-dependent and decreased with depolarization; peak-to-plateau ratio went from 6.3 to 1.4 and tau went from 4.6 to 26.8 s when holding potentials were changed from -80 mV to +30 mV. Low concentrations of GABA (1-2 microM) perfused for 2-60 s, which did not induce any current, had no effect on the maximal response nor desensitization produced by a subsequent application of 100 microM GABA. This finding suggests that GABA receptors were not desensitized without first being activated.  相似文献

Calcium channel blocker is useful for a variety of purposes and is effective for preventing hepatitis elicited by different inducers, suggesting its possible clinical application for treating hepatitis. The alpha1-subunit of the dihydropyridine-sensitive L-type calcium channel is a target of calcium channel blocker. For clinical application of calcium channel blocker, it is important to analyze the expression of the L-type calcium channel in the liver. However, the subtype of the L-type calcium channel alpha1-subunit expressed in the liver was not known. In the present study, the alpha1-subunit of the calcium channel expressed in human liver was systematically analyzed. The alpha1D subunit of the dihydropyridine-sensitive L-type voltage gated calcium channel is expressed relatively strongly in the liver and may play an important role in the liver.  相似文献

The effects of different molecular weights of hyaluronic acid (HA), a major component of extracellular matrix, on gap junctional intercellular communication (GJIC) in normal human dermal fibroblasts (NHDF cells) were investigated. NHDF cells were cultured for 4 days with different molecular weights of HA and then the extent of GJIC was assessed by the scrape-loading dye transfer method, using Lucifer yellow. The area of dye transfer was greater in the dishes coated with HA than in those to which HA was added. Thus, NHDF cells cultured on surfaces coated with high molecular weight (HMW) HA (MW, 800 kDa) showed greatly enhanced GJIC. Furthermore, another aim of this study was to evaluate the effects of different molecular weights of HA on the production of FGF-2 and KGF, because both are important cytokines produced by NHDF cells. When FGF-2 and KGF cultured levels of cell extracts and media were determined by ELISA, both levels were significantly enhanced when cells were grown on plates coated with HMW HA. This finding indicated that the function of gap junction channels in NHDF cells grown on plates coated with HMW HA may promote the biosynthesis of growth factors such as FGF-2 and KGF.  相似文献

A potent interferon inducer, synthetic polyinosinic acid-polycytidylic acid complex (poly I:C), was used prophylactically and therapeutically in experimental ocular Toxoplasma infections in rabbits. Daily intravenous injections of poly I:C alone or when combined with daily subconjunctival injections of the inducer delayed the appearance of conjunctivitis, corneal opacity, and iritis in Toxoplasma-infected eyes provided that the treatment was started 1 day before the infection. When the treatment was begun at the same time or 1 day after the infection, no delay in the production of the ocular lesions was noted. In no case was the treatment curative or completely suppressive.  相似文献

We report a case of ruptured mycotic aneurysm involving innominate artery requiring an urgent surgical treatment. A 62-yr-old woman presented with fever and dyspnea. Previously, she was diagnosed with colon cancer and received right hemicolectomy and one cycle of adjuvant chemotherapy. On echocardiogram, pericardial effusion was noted and emergency pericardiocentesis was performed. CT scan revealed aortic aneurysm involving ascending aorta and innominate artery, and thrombi surrounding those structures. Patch repair of the defect in the ascending aorta and ringed Goretex graft to bypass the innominate and ascending aorta were performed. We believe that this is the first case of ruptured mycotic aneurysm involving innominate artery.  相似文献

The cloning, expression and characterization of a murine-human chimeric antibody with specificity for the pre-S2 surface antigen (Ag) of hepatitis B virus (HBV) is described. The heavy and light chain variable region (VH and VL) genes encoding the murine monoclonal antibody (mAb) were isolated and combined with human γ 1 and κ constant region genes, respectively. The expression vectors containing the chimeric heavy and light chain genes were sequentially electroporated into murine Sp2/0 hybridoma cells and transfectomas secreting chimeric antibody were isolated. The chimeric antibody was purified and characterized by ELISA, Western analysis and competition immunoassay, demonstrating that the transfectoma functionally express and secrete murine-human chimeric antibody which retained the specificity and affinity of the parental murine mAb.  相似文献
